INSULATION BOARDS

Room In Roof Insulation is where insulation boarding is installed in between the rafters underneath the existing plasterboard walls to help keep the heat inside. The rigid foam insulation boards are generally made from polystyrene or polyurethane.

Insulation boards are placed in between the space in the loft rafters and provide a protective layer against the cold outside, they also keep warm air inside the building.

This type of firm insulation will create a completely waterproof barrier that prevents the warm air escaping.

ROOM IN ROOF REQUIREMENTS

During our pre-installation assessment, our team will ensure you are picking the correct insulation for your home. Key requirements for Room in Roof Insulation include;

– The room must have a staircase where it is possible to walk down forwards (no attic ladders)

– The height of at least half of the walls must not exceed 1.8 meters

– Rafters must be adequately ventilated to avoid condensation building

– Dam, mould, rot should not be present and the roof should not be damaged or weakened.
